Patrick Mahomes, Travis Kelce show The Tops Are The Kings Of AFC West With Win Over Chargers


INGLEWOOD, Calif. – The Los Angeles charger know where the ball is going on Sunday night at SoFi Stadium.

But they still can’t stop Travis Kelce.

Mission accomplished for Kelce, who overtook Rob Gronkowski in the most 100-yard games in NFL history (33). Kelce’s last-minute catch completed his 12th career win for midfield Patrick Mahomes.

The Kansas City All-Pro quarterback finished 20/34 in 329 yards, with three touchdowns and no interceptions. His partner, Justin Herbertequally impressive, completing 23 of 30 280-yard passes and two touchdowns, with one interception.

However, the Chiefs fired Herbert five times. The seesaw has six lead changes, including two touchdowns in the final two minutes.

With the win, the Captain raised the score to 8-2, beating the Chargers for the 15th time in the past 18 games. The charger drops to 5-5 and will have to be scrapped to reach post-season for the first time since 2018.

Down 23-20 in the middle of the fourth half, the Chargers won the ball back as the full-back Troy Reeder forcing the chiefs to run back Jerick McKinnon groping and Hello Gilman recover the ball on LA’s 36-yard line.

Since then, Herbert has driven the Chargers 64 yards in six plays, with the big turn being a 46 yards hit on the way to Keenan Allen. Four plays later, Herbert found Joshua Palmer behind the end-of-court area to score six yards. Palmer finished with the highest eight hits in the game with 106 yards of receiving and two touchdowns.

Unfortunately for the Chargers, they left the clock at 1:46 – too long for Mahomes to lead Kansas City’s attack on points.
